Seed packets and extension guides express timing as weeks either side of the last spring frost, because that is the only reference point that travels. Good King Henry are timed for direct sowing 3 weeks before it, and this page simply resolves those offsets against the frost date computed for Luxor.

Luxor sits in zone 10b, which is milder than this crop wants, and a winter that never really arrives is its own problem. The dates below still describe the right time of year; the open question is survival rather than timing.

Do not expect a crop in the first year. A plant set out now should give its first worthwhile pick around year 2, and will then produce every year after that, which is what makes the planting decision worth getting right the first time.
